STATE FARM INS. v. LINDSEY

No. CA 95-817.

926 S.W.2d 850 (1996)

54 Ark.App. 390

STATE FARM MUTUAL AUTOMOBILE INSURANCE COMPANY, Appellant, v. Dorothy LINDSEY, Executrix of the Estate of Mary Ellen Thielemier, Deceased, Appellee.

Court of Appeals of Arkansas, Division III.

August 21, 1996.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Todd Williams, Jonesboro, for appellant.

Jim King, Pocahontas, for appellee.


GRIFFEN, Judge.

State Farm Mutual Automobile Insurance Company ("appellant" or "State Farm") appeals from the decision by the Randolph County Circuit Court granting summary judgment to Dorothy Lindsey ("appellee" or "Lindsey") for insurance benefits under both the uninsured and the underinsured provisions of an automobile policy.
